Creativity thrives in community.
Songwriters Circle is a monthly gathering for songwriters who value both the craft of songwriting and the power of creative community. On the third Monday of each month, writers come together to share songs in progress, exchange thoughtful feedback, offer encouragement, and connect with others navigating the creative journey.
Whether you're writing your first song or your hundredth, this is a space to be inspired, challenged, and supported by fellow artists. We believe that creative growth happens not only through practice, but through meaningful conversations, shared experiences, and the courage to invite others into the process.
Occasional songwriting prompts may be offered to spark new ideas between meetings. While Songwriters Circle is not a co-writing session, meaningful connections often lead to future collaborations and creative partnerships.
